usb: xhci: relocate pre-allocation initialization

Move pre-allocation initialization from xhci_mem_init() to xhci_init().
This change is part of an ongoing effort to separate initialization from
allocation within the xhci driver. By doing so, it will enable future
patches to re-initialize xhci driver memory without the necessity of fully
recreating it.

Additionally, compliance mode recovery initialization has been adjusted to
only occur after successful memory allocation.
